CVE-2017-9457: Intense PC Phoenix SecureCore UEFI firmware does not perform capsule signature validation before upgrading...

Intense PC Phoenix SecureCore UEFI firmware does not perform capsule signature validation before upgrading the system firmware. The absence of signature validation allows an attacker with administrator privileges to flash a modified UEFI BIOS.

This CVE describes a firmware trust failure in Intense PC Phoenix SecureCore UEFI: the system may accept firmware updates without validating a capsule signature. An attacker who already has administrator privileges could install modified BIOS firmware, creating persistence below the operating system. The source bundle does not provide affected version ranges, a patch status, or active exploitation evidence. Exposure is most likely on legacy CompuLab Intense PC or MintBox 2 systems using the Phoenix SecureCore UEFI firmware described by the CVE. The bundle lists affected vendor, product, versions, and CPEs as unavailable, so asset confirmation must come from hardware inventory and vendor records. Prioritize discovery and lifecycle decisions rather than emergency patching unless affected systems are confirmed. The business risk is durable compromise of specialized endpoints, but the evidence does not show internet-scale exploitation or a named fixed release in the supplied sources. Mitigation focus: Inventory CompuLab Intense PC and MintBox 2 devices in production.; Check vendor guidance for fixed firmware, replacement, or compensating controls.; Restrict local administrator access on potentially affected systems..
